Output 101e33d98b344305584ae55335d54925a5bd67647db1c3c37e6ea99c0aa3468b:0

value
18077655163
script pubkey
OP_0 OP_PUSHBYTES_20 3ec9140b01a276dc1989ce33197a80b18e3144a5
address
ltc1q8my3gzcp5fmdcxvfece3j75qkx8rz399kl9uea
transaction
101e33d98b344305584ae55335d54925a5bd67647db1c3c37e6ea99c0aa3468b
spent
true